Radon Mitigation in Henderson, KY
Henderson sits in far-western Kentucky's Ohio River coal belt, one of the lower-predicted-radon areas of the state. The EPA classifies Henderson County as Zone 2 on the low end (predicted 2-4 pCi/L), and county-specific measured data is limited. The 4 pCi/L action level applies regardless of zone, and individual homes in any zone can test high depending on soil permeability and basement construction, so the EPA recommends testing every home in every zone.

How the calculator maps test results to EPA guidance
| Radon level (pCi/L) | Risk tier | EPA-aligned recommendation |
|---|---|---|
| 0.0 β 1.9 | Below average β low | No action needed. Re-test every 2 years or after major renovation. |
| 2.0 β 3.9 | Elevated β EPA "consider mitigating" | Consider mitigation, especially with smokers, children, or lower-level bedrooms. Run a long-term (90+ day) test for confirmation. |
| 4.0 or higher | EPA Action Level β fix the home | Install an active radon mitigation system. EPA recommends fixing the home as soon as practical. |

Learn more βDo Henderson Real Estate Transactions Require Radon Testing?
Kentucky Revised Statute Β§ 324.360 requires sellers to disclose any known radon test results to buyers. In practice, most Henderson real estate transactions now include a radon contingency in the purchase agreement β and given that 18% of Henderson homes test elevated, buyers are increasingly insisting on pre-closing mitigation when results exceed 4 pCi/L.

Are Winter Radon Levels Higher in Henderson?
Yes. Henderson's cold winters intensify radon entry through the stack effect β heated indoor air rising creates negative pressure in basements that pulls soil gas into the home at higher rates than warmer climates. Henderson winter radon readings are typically 30β50% higher than summer readings.
EPA recommends radon testing under closed-house conditions, which align naturally with Henderson winters. If your Henderson home tested low in summer, retest in winter for an accurate baseline before deciding on mitigation.
